Meaning & usage

adj/u.niˈfor.me/
  1. uniform

    by-personal-gender · feminine · masculine
  2. unchanging, unvarying, monotonous

    by-personal-gender · feminine · masculine
Where this word comes from

Borrowed from Latin uniformis. By surface analysis, uni- + forme.

noun/u.niˈfor.me/
  1. uniform, dress, habit

    feminine
Where this word comes from

Borrowed from Latin uniformis. By surface analysis, uni- + forme.
